Responsibilities Act as senior benefits consultant for the employee benefits experience to improve the executive and physician "high touch" programs and high-level issue resolution. Leverage historical, institutional, and industry knowledge to define and implement benefits delivery and support structure that meets the needs of diverse and growing workforce.
Benefits Subject Matter Expert
High level resolution of complex benefits appeals and point of escalation for complex HR Shared Services employee benefits issues, with special emphasis on health plan escalations.
Continuing education for benefits programs and changes.
Lead and participate in various special projects, including new executive and physician benefit rollouts, open enrollment, and acquisition/integrations.
Counsel management and employees on existing benefits
Handle benefits inquiries and complaints to ensure quick, equitable, courteous resolution. Maintain contact in person, and by phone or email, with hospitals, physicians, employees and beneficiaries, and vendors to facilitate proper and complete utilization of benefits for all employees
Monitor the Time Away program in partnership with the Leave team (FMLA, STD/LTD, Paid Leave, ADA).
Benefits Communications
Leads benefits content development and management. Coordinates between our benefits team, vendors (EAP, Wellness Team, Castlight, etc.), Shared Services, and internal & external communications consultants on content ranging from OE, new plan implementations, pre-hire/new hire through retirement, acquisitions, employee life cycle.
Benefits Communication Insourcing program oversight.
Partner with internal communication team to develop and administer ongoing communication and education plans to ensure that team members clearly understand their benefits, the value of those benefits and how best to use the services available to them.
Update all Benefits communications on the intranet and external microsite; ensure clarity, accuracy, accessibility, and brand alignment.
Maintain a content calendar tied to OE, qualifying events, wellness campaigns, and regulatory changes.
Benefits Vendor Oversight and Management
Complete all benefits benchmark surveys (e.g., industry, regional, health plan, retirement, wellbeing), and perform industry comparisons to inform strategy, cost, and competitiveness.
Manage SLAs and Performance Guarantees with vendors; track scorecards and elevate/correct performance gaps.
Focus on Health Plan Network strategy (e.g., tiering, centers of excellence, steerage, access, leakage reduction, and quality outcomes).
Partner with consultants/actuaries and Population Health/Clinical leaders to align cost, quality, and experience goals.
Executive and Physician Benefits
Executive and Physician benefit oversight.
Knowledge leader and purveyor of executive and physician benefit program education and information.

High level servicing and resolution of physician and executive questions, requests, and issues.
Lead development efforts with TAM on executive & physician pre-boarding, onboarding, and assist with benefits navigation and questions.
Lead analysis and implementation of executive and physician specific benefits.
Employee Benefits Experience
Own end-to-end benefits delivery and employee experience, ensuring plans are easy to understand, access, and use.
Plan all Benefits and Wellness fairs (logistics and coordination) including vendor participation, onsite/virtual setup, materials, and engagement tracking.
Partner with internal champions to drive participation in care management, wellbeing, and preventive care.
Qualifications MINIMUM EDUCATION REQUIRED:
Bachelor's degree in HR, Business or related field
MINIMUM EXPERIENCE REQUIRED:
Seven (7)+ years of experience of progressive responsibility in designing, implementing and maintaining benefit plans and programs; managing vendors and coordinating annual enrollment and other employee facing events.
